Mastering Microsoft Word: A Comprehensive Data Tutorial237
Microsoft Word is more than just a word processor; it's a powerful tool for managing and manipulating data. While not as robust as dedicated database software, Word offers surprisingly effective methods for organizing, analyzing, and presenting information, particularly for smaller datasets or projects requiring quick data manipulation. This tutorial will delve into various techniques for utilizing Word's features to effectively work with data, covering everything from basic table management to more advanced techniques like using mail merge and leveraging formulas.
I. Harnessing the Power of Tables: The Foundation of Data Management in Word
Tables are the cornerstone of data management within Word. Understanding their capabilities is crucial. Creating a table is straightforward: navigate to the "Insert" tab and select "Table." You can either specify the number of rows and columns or drag your cursor to visually define the table's size. Once created, you can easily add, delete, and resize rows and columns. Essential features include:
Sorting Data: Word allows you to sort data within a table alphabetically or numerically, ascending or descending. Simply select the column you wish to sort by, then navigate to the "Data" tab (you might need to enable the "Developer" tab in options first) and select "Sort."
Filtering Data: For larger tables, filtering is invaluable. Select the column header and use the filter drop-down menu to display only specific data. This is perfect for quickly isolating relevant information within a large dataset.
Formatting Tables: Word offers extensive table formatting options. You can customize cell borders, shading, fonts, and alignment to create visually appealing and organized data presentations.
Formulas and Calculations: Word tables support basic formulas, allowing you to perform calculations directly within the table. Click within a cell where you want the result, then navigate to the "Layout" tab under "Table Tools" and select "Formula." You can use simple arithmetic operators (+, -, *, /) and functions like SUM, AVERAGE, and COUNT.
II. Beyond Basic Tables: Advanced Data Manipulation Techniques
While tables form the base, Word provides additional tools for handling data more efficiently:
Mail Merge: This powerful feature allows you to generate personalized documents from a data source. Imagine creating customized letters or labels for a mailing list. You create a main document with placeholders and connect it to a data source (like an Excel spreadsheet or a database) containing recipient information. Word then automatically populates the placeholders with data from the source, producing multiple individualized documents.
Using External Data Sources: Word can import data from various sources, including Excel spreadsheets, Access databases, and text files. This allows you to leverage data already organized in other applications without manual re-entry. The "Data" tab (after enabling the Developer tab) houses the necessary tools for importing external data into your Word document.
Creating Charts and Graphs: While not as comprehensive as dedicated charting software, Word allows you to create basic charts and graphs from data within your tables. Select the data you want to chart, navigate to the "Insert" tab, and choose the desired chart type. This visual representation can significantly enhance data understanding and communication.
Data Validation (through Forms): While not direct data validation like in dedicated spreadsheet software, you can create forms within Word to guide data input and ensure consistency. This helps in controlling the type and format of data entered, preventing errors. This is best combined with the use of checkboxes or dropdown menus.
